iCal4j
iCal4j is a Java library used to read and write iCalendar data streams as defined in RFC2445. The iCalendar standard provides a common data format used to store information about calendar-specific data such as events, appointments, to-do lists, etc. All of the popular calendaring tools, such as Lotus Notes, Outlook and Apple's iCal also support the iCalendar standard.
